FERRAMENTAS LINUX: Critical Container Escape Vulnerability Patched in OpenSUSE Linux 15.6: A Deep Dive into CVE-2024-41120

segunda-feira, 13 de outubro de 2025

Critical Container Escape Vulnerability Patched in OpenSUSE Linux 15.6: A Deep Dive into CVE-2024-41120

openSUSE


Critical OpenSUSE Linux 15.6 Security Update: A newly patched vulnerability in Docker (CVE-2024-41120) exposes systems to container escape risks. This in-depth analysis details the security flaw, provides step-by-step patching instructions, and explores enterprise container security best practices to protect your infrastructure from kernel-level threats. Learn how to mitigate this high-severity flaw now.

Understanding the Threat: A High-Severity Flaw in Docker Engine

In the ever-evolving landscape of cybersecurity threats, containerization technologies like Docker have become a prime target for malicious actors. 

A recently disclosed and patched high-severity vulnerability, identified as CVE-2024-41120, has sent ripples through the Linux infrastructure community, particularly for users of OpenSUSE Linux 15.6. This flaw, if exploited, could allow an attacker to break out of a container's isolated environment and compromise the underlying host operating system. 

For DevOps engineers, system administrators, and cloud security professionals, understanding and remediating this vulnerability is not just a best practice—it's a critical imperative to safeguard enterprise IT infrastructure and maintain robust cloud security postures.

This comprehensive security advisory goes beyond a simple patch notification. We will deconstruct the technical nature of CVE-2024-41120, provide a clear, actionable guide for remediation, and explore the broader implications for container security hardening

By the end of this analysis, you will be equipped with the knowledge to not only resolve this specific issue but also to fortify your environment against similar future threats.

Deconstructing CVE-2024-41120: From Container to Host Kernel

At its core, CVE-2024-41120 is a security flaw within the Docker container runtime package (docker-25.0.3) as distributed for OpenSUSE Leap 15.6. The vulnerability received a CVSS score, likely in the high range (e.g., 7.0-8.9), reflecting its potential for significant impact on confidentiality, integrity, and system availability.

  • The Technical Mechanism: The vulnerability resides in how the container engine interacts with the host's Linux kernel. A malicious container, running with specific capabilities, could manipulate this flaw to gain unauthorized access to the host's filesystem or execute code on the host itself. This attack vector, known as container escape, effectively nullifies the primary security boundary of containerization.

  • The Real-World Risk: Imagine a multi-tenant cloud environment where multiple applications run in isolated containers. An attacker who compromises one application could leverage this vulnerability to pivot and access sensitive data from other containers or even the host server itself, leading to a catastrophic data breach. This underscores the critical need for proactive vulnerability management and timely patch application in DevSecOps pipelines.

Step-by-Step Remediation: Patching Your OpenSUSE 15.6 Systems

Remediating CVE-2024-41120 is a straightforward process thanks to the rapid response of the OpenSUSE security team. The fix involves updating the docker package to a patched version. The following step-by-step guide ensures a seamless and secure update process.

  1. Refresh Your System Repository: Open a terminal and ensure your package manager has the latest repository metadata by running:
    sudo zypper refresh

  2. Initiate the Docker Update: Execute the update command specifically for the Docker package:
    sudo zypper update docker

  3. Restart the Docker Service: For the patch to take effect, you must restart the Docker daemon. This will temporarily interrupt running containers.
    sudo systemctl restart docker

  4. Verify the Update: Confirm that the patched version is installed by checking the Docker version:
    docker version

Following these steps will neutralize the immediate threat posed by CVE-2024-41120. For a holistic security strategy, consider integrating automated patch management tools like Ansible, Puppet, or Chef to ensure all nodes in your cluster are consistently updated. For more on automating Linux security, you could explore our guide on configuration management for enterprise IT.

Beyond the Patch: Hardening Your Container Security Posture

While patching is non-negotiable, it is a reactive measure. A robust cyber defense strategy requires proactive hardening of your container environments. How can you build a more resilient system that is inherently resistant to such exploits?

  • Adopt a Rootless Docker Configuration: Running the Docker daemon in rootless mode significantly reduces the attack surface by ensuring the daemon itself does not have root privileges on the host.

  • Implement Seccomp and AppArmor Profiles: Utilize Linux security modules like Seccomp (Secure Computing Mode) and AppArmor to restrict the system calls a container can make, effectively sandboxing it even if an escape is attempted.

  • Enforce the Principle of Least Privilege: Never run containers as root. Always use non-root users inside containers and drop all capabilities, adding back only those explicitly required for the application to function. This is a cornerstone of secure software development.

The Bigger Picture: Container Security in a Modern Threat Landscape

The discovery of CVE-2024-41120 is a stark reminder that container security is an ongoing process, not a one-time setup. As noted by cybersecurity authorities like the NSA and CISA, supply chain attacks targeting foundational software like container runtimes are on the rise. 

This incident aligns with a broader industry trend where attackers are shifting their focus to the underlying infrastructure that powers modern cloud-native applications.

Organizations must therefore invest in a layered security approach that includes:

  • Runtime Security Monitoring: Deploying solutions that detect anomalous behavior within running containers, such as unexpected process execution or network connections.

Frequently Asked Questions (FAQ)


Q: What is the specific CVE identifier for this Docker vulnerability?

A: The vulnerability is tracked as CVE-2024-41120. It is a high-severity flaw affecting the Docker package in OpenSUSE Leap 15.6.

Q: How does a container escape vulnerability work?

A: container escape is a type of cyberattack where an attacker breaches the isolation boundary of a container to access and interact with the host operating system. This can lead to full compromise of the host and all other containers running on it.

Q: Is my OpenSUSE 15.5 system affected by this flaw?

A: No. According to the official advisory from OpenSUSE, this specific vulnerability only impacts the docker package for OpenSUSE Leap 15.6. However, maintaining all systems on the latest stable patches is a critical security best practice.

Q: What are the best tools for container security scanning?

A: The container security market offers several robust solutions. Popular open-source and commercial tools include TrivyGrypeAqua SecuritySnyk Container, and Palo Alto Networks Prisma Cloud. These tools integrate into CI/CD pipelines to "shift left" on security.

Q: Where can I find the official OpenSUSE security advisory?

A: The official source for this information is the OpenSUSE security mailing list and their update portal. The specific advisory can be found at: https://linuxsecurity.com/advisories/opensuse/opensuse-2025-03545-1-docker-stable.

Conclusion: Vigilance is the Price of Security

The swift patching of CVE-2024-41120 by the OpenSUSE team highlights the strength of the open-source security community. However, the responsibility for protection ultimately lies with each organization.

By immediately applying this critical update, adopting the container security hardening measures outlined above, and fostering a culture of continuous security monitoring, you can transform a reactive patch into a proactive strengthening of your entire IT infrastructure's defense-in-depth.

Don't wait for a breach to be your wake-up call. Audit your container environments today, enforce strict security policies, and ensure your vulnerability management process is agile enough to respond to the next critical threat.

Nenhum comentário:

Postar um comentário